Output 8843c25a56c5170d0adf9a90c6924cda54d43c2f1ef1d3054bfbce3bf29f159e:0

value
62383
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58bd8a95e7513ac850423620c8792b3871699bc2 OP_EQUAL
address
39nESzJE8LpjwV9pi8jNkZxZQ3gU86skrY
transaction
8843c25a56c5170d0adf9a90c6924cda54d43c2f1ef1d3054bfbce3bf29f159e
spent
true